Human-Wildlife Coexistence in Nepal: Evolution of Relief Policies and Practices

Human-wildlife conflict is increasing at an alarming rate despite government efforts and local community support, posing a threat to both humans and wildlife species. Relief support for people affected by wildlife induced damage is a widely applied post-conflict mitigation approach. We reviewed relief provisions from government (policies, act, regulation, directives and five-year plan) and non-government organisations, including CBD, FAO, IUCN, and relevant peer-reviewed articles. The relief program was initiated through the Buffer Zone program at periphery of Chitwan National Park. The Buffer Zone Management Committee of Chitwan formed under ‘Buffer Zone Management Regulations, 1996, piloted a relief distribution practice in 1998 for wildlife damage using the 50% of the park’s revenue provided to buffer zone as per the regulations. This relief provision was designed as a compassionate measure to secure local community support for protected area management, offering cash support for losses of livestock, crops or in cases of human casualties. The Government established a legal mechanism of relief support payments to victims for wildlife caused damage through the Directive related to distribution of relief for wildlife caused damage 2009 under the provision of the National Park and Wildlife Conservation Act, 1973, and its Regulations 1975. By incorporating one and half decades of lessons learnt, the most recent Directive was formulated in 2023 to provide relief support for damage caused by 16 wildlife species. Such a provision reduces economic risks to surrounding communities and is expected to minimize retaliatory killings of wildlife. The high number of human-wildlife conflict cases demands substantial financial resources, raising concerns about the long-term sustainability of such relief programs. This has prompted the exploration of alternative measures to minimize human wildlife conflict, including endowment funds and crop and livestock insurance.

Balancing act: navigating increasing human-wildlife conflict amidst megafauna recovery in the tropical lowlands of Nepal.

Human-wildlife conflict (HWC) involving megafauna is a global conservation concern. In the tropical lowlands of Nepal (Terai), the megafauna populations are increasing due to successful conservation efforts, introducing the potential for greater HWC. We analyzed the spatio-temporal trend of reported HWC incidents from 2013 to 2022 in the buffer zones of Bardia and Chitwan National Parks in the Terai. Of the total 14,989 reported HWC incidents, crop raiding (n = 8,129) and livestock depredation (n = 4,611) were the most common. Elephants were responsible for 42.8% of all incidents. Total HWC incidents increased over the 10-year period, and there was a significant association between total population estimates of rhino and tiger and total HWC incidents involving those species. At the site level, this association held except for rhino HWC in Bardia. Similarly, incidents of livestock depredation driven by leopard and tiger, and crop damage incidents from elephant, rhino, and boar, increased over the study period. In contrast, property damage-exclusively by elephants-remained relatively stable in Chitwan but decreased in Bardia, possibly reflecting seasonal and transboundary movement patterns of elephants, or the effectiveness of targeted mitigation measures that have reduced elephant intrusions into settlements. Conflict hotspots-defined as the wards in the top quantile of HWC incidents-indicated priority areas for focused mitigation and remedial efforts. Habitat restoration in the buffer zones and corridors outside PAs could potentially mitigate HWC, but it might simultaneously export HWC to new areas outside the PAs. Targeted community-based mitigation measures should be implemented in the peak raiding periods, and predator-proof sheds would reduce livestock losses; both initiatives require substantial external financial support. Finally, the widespread adoption of livestock insurance that responds to spatiotemporal risk should be considered, along with funding and coordination by government and conservation organizations. Overall, the evidence suggests that successful megafauna conservation may be associated with increased HWC. Nevertheless, our findings offer practical insights to guide species-specific conflict mitigation and HWC management in tropical landscapes where megafauna populations are recovering, and conflicts are intensifying.

Analysis of Human Wildlife Conflict in Buffer Zone Area: A Study from Chitwan National Park, Nepal

Human-Wildlife Conflict (HWC) is fast becoming a serious threat to the survival of many endangered species in the world. The lack of access to forest resources for the local community residing in the buffer zones of national parks has created conflict between the national parks, the people residing in these areas and wildlife. This study focused on to analyze the situation of human-wildlife interface of people living near the park. Direst field observation, questionnaire survey of households (n=88), on-site focal group discussions, and key informant interviews were used for data collection. The study revealed that Paddy was the primary crop accounting about 34% of the economic value of total production. Peoples in the study area perceived that crop depredation was the major problem caused by the wild animals. Among crops, the damage to Paddy was high. A total average damage of Paddy per year per household (HH) was 115.2 Kg. Economic value of average annual damage per year per HH accounted for NRs, 9211.4. About 70% respondents responded that the poor availability of food in the forest was the main problem. In case of measures to control HWC, most of them have applied different local technologies. Among them participatory method, noise making and scare row construction were the common. Most of the local people believed that, cases of the HWC was increasing and will increase in the future. Hence, promotion of income generating activities, alternative energy, and improved livelihood strategies can reduce the HWC indirectly through decreasing the dependency in forest resources. Conservation awareness program and people participation are other major aspects that should be considered to mitigate the human wildlife conflict.

Major Cereal Crops Damage by Wildlife: A Case Study from Chitwan National Park, Nepal

Human-wildlife conflict is a major issue for policymakers and conservationists due to economic damage by wild animals, resulting in increasing poverty. This study assesses the wildlife-induced damage to the major food crops viz. rice, wheat, and maize. A total of 434 households from the 10 forest user groups near the Chitwan national parks and buffer zone were randomly selected and interviewed by the use of questionnaires in 2021. A total of 87.86% of rice-growing households reported damage to rice, whereas 90.32% and 87.68% of households reported damage to wheat and maize, respectively. The annual loss of 78 kg of rice per household (NRs. 1776 at prevailing market rates) was reported in the study area. The loss of wheat and maize per household was 86 and 96 kg with the worth of NRs. 2523 and 2019, respectively. The severity of wildlife-induced damage to crops was more near the borders of national parks and buffer zone. Apart from the construction and maintaining permanent fences on the border of the national parks, there should be the provision of conservation education to communities residing along the buffer zone and near the protected areas to practice sustainable agriculture and income-generating programs that are conservation-friendly.

Buffer Zone Management System in Protected Areas of Nepal

Maintenance of eco-system diversity is often carried out by establishing national parks, wildlife reserves and other protected areas. The fourth amendment of the National Park and Wildlife Conservation Act in 1992 made the provision of buffer zone for protected areas considering buffer zone, an area of 2km in the vicinity of the park could benefit from park revenue (30-50 percent) and in return the community is supposed to participate and assist in park management activities. Between 1996 and 2010 Government of Nepal demarcated buffer zones of 12 protected areas covering a total area of 5602.67 square kilometer in 83 VDCs and two Municipalities of 27 districts where benefiting human population is over 0.9 million. In the buffer zone management programme emphasis has been given on the natural resource management where need of eco-friendly land use practices and peoples participation in conservation for long term sustainability are encouraged.
